Why operators choose carry-ready packaging
Takeout teams care about speed, food integrity, and customer comfort. A box that folds quickly, locks securely, and has an easy grip reduces line time and complaints at pickup. The gable profile adds headroom for layered foods while keeping a compact footprint for bags, racks, and delivery crates. When the design supports quick assembly and steady carrying, staff stay focused on service instead of wrestling with containers.
Secure transport and fewer spills
The arching top closes with interlocking panels that resist pop-open failures during short rides and curbside handoffs. Sidewalls meet at firm seams, which helps keep sauces and toppings inside the tray space rather than bleeding onto a passenger seat. With the lift point at the peak, the load hangs closer to center, limiting tilt that can ruin plating in transit.
Counter speed and easy handovers
Pre-creased lines and clear tucks help new staff learn setup in minutes. One smooth motion closes the lid and forms the handle, so there’s no hunting for extra carriers or tape. At the counter, a cashier can pass the box directly to a guest, and drivers can grab multiple units by the handles without crushing the sides.

Structural features that matter
Cardboard Gable Boxes are built around a center grip formed by the meeting panels. A deeper arch provides finger clearance, which helps when carrying two or more boxes at once. Locking slits should align away from wet spots to reduce softening. Vent options along the side gussets let steam escape for fried foods, while a window panel can be used for baked goods that sell on sight. If heavier items are common, a fold-over reinforcement at the handle spreads the load and reduces fiber wear.
Material grades and protective layers
Menu weight determines board choice. Lightweight meals run well in solid bleached or natural kraft paperboard. Heavier sets, like family packs, benefit from micro-flute corrugate that supports stacking in cars and delivery bins. Grease-resistant coatings help against oil marks, and moisture-tolerant varnish near the handle reduces softening from palms or light rain. For hot items, a breathable pattern of micro-vents can maintain crispness without excessive heat loss.

Visual clarity and print planning
Large printable panels make room for a logo, a short claim, reheating notes, and allergen icons. Place the brand mark so it faces outward when the box is carried by the handle—free walking ads from curb to car. Keep critical text at least a thumb’s width from the handle seam to avoid creasing through messages. For seasonal menus, keep a common base design and switch small variable areas with short-run digital plates to avoid over-stocking dated cartons.
Managing unit economics and stock
Material drives most of the price, so align board weight with real loads rather than guesswork. If you see handle tearing in pilots, moving up one grade often costs less than adding separate patches. Standardize footprints across menu families; inserts or dividers can adapt a single size for many items. Run print batches that match sales velocity, and track a simple reorder point so cartons arrive before peak weeks without filling the stockroom.
Operations, testing, and rollout guidance
A gable program succeeds when it holds up in real conditions—hot kitchen lines, damp weather, crowded bike boxes, and quick door runs. Simple tests and clear documents let teams scale from one location to many without quality drift.
Pilot checks that catch weak spots
Load the box to 125% of the heaviest menu item and perform repeated lifts and short rides. Watch for lid creep, handle softness, and base bowing. Test steam-heavy foods to see whether vents keep coatings from softening. Ask drivers to stack three high in typical carriers and report shifting or collapse. Small changes—adjusting arch depth, adding a crease relief, or moving a lock—often solve failures without changing the artwork.
What to request from suppliers
Ask for dielines with panel sizes, flute direction (if corrugate), vent options, and handle geometry. Request board specifications, grease-resistance data, and any relevant burst or edge-crush figures. Include print targets for color, barcode placement, and variable data zones. Store a one-page assembly guide with photos so seasonal staff can ramp quickly and fold units the same way.

Food quality on arrival
Steam management, divider options, and base stiffness shape how meals arrive. Fried foods stay crisper when vented; sauced items benefit from liners that stop seepage. Desserts maintain visual appeal in windowed panels without needing another tray. A snug fit reduces sliding that can smear toppings or ***** delicate pastry.
Matching sizes to real orders
Audit sales data to identify common combinations—two mains and sides, family packs, kids’ meals—and map them to a small set of gable footprints. This limits SKU sprawl and speeds packing. Label panels near the handle with large order codes so staff can sort quickly in racks and car trunks. Clear, repeatable sizing also helps purchasing forecast the next order.
